在当今的Web开发中,zendserver 是一个强大的PHP开发、测试和部署平台,而前端框架如React、Vue或Angular等,则负责构建用户界面的动态部分。将zendserver与前端框架无缝集成,可以大大提高开发效率和项目质量。以下是一些实现这一目标的步骤和技巧。
选择合适的前端框架
首先,选择一个与zendserver兼容的前端框架。大多数现代前端框架都支持跨平台部署,但为了确保最佳性能和兼容性,建议选择一个官方支持PHP的框架。
安装zendserver
- 访问zendserver官网下载最新版本。
- 根据操作系统选择安装包,并按照提示完成安装。
- 启动zendserver服务,并配置PHP环境。
配置zendserver
- 登录zendserver控制台。
- 在“服务器”选项卡中,添加新的PHP服务器实例。
- 设置服务器名称、IP地址和端口。
- 选择PHP版本(PHP5.6)。
- 配置服务器参数,如内存限制、时区等。
配置前端框架
以下以React为例,介绍如何配置前端框架:
- 创建一个新的React项目,使用
create-react-app命令。 - 进入项目目录,安装依赖项。
- 在项目根目录下创建
.zendserver文件,并添加以下内容:
{
"zendserver": {
"php": "5.6",
"includePath": "/usr/local/zend/bin",
"extensionDir": "/usr/local/zend/lib/php/extensions/no-debug-non-zts-20151012"
}
}
- 在
package.json文件中,添加以下依赖项:
"devDependencies": {
"zend-server-cli": "^1.0.0"
}
- 在项目根目录下创建
zendserver.php文件,并添加以下内容:
<?php
// 设置zendserver路径
define('ZEND_SERVER_PATH', '/usr/local/zend/bin/zendserver');
// 获取zendserver版本
$zendServerVersion = shell_exec(ZEND_SERVER_PATH . ' --version');
跨平台配置
- 在zendserver中,为不同平台创建不同的服务器实例。
- 在前端项目中,根据平台选择相应的
.zendserver文件。 - 在前端项目中,根据平台修改
zendserver.php文件中的zendserver路径。
优化技巧
- 缓存:使用缓存可以显著提高页面加载速度。在zendserver中启用缓存,并在前端框架中配置缓存策略。
- 压缩:对HTML、CSS和JavaScript文件进行压缩,减少文件大小,提高加载速度。
- CDN:使用CDN分发静态资源,减少服务器负载,提高访问速度。
总结
通过以上步骤,您可以轻松实现zendserver PHP5.6与前端框架的无缝集成。在实际开发过程中,根据项目需求不断优化配置,以提高性能和用户体验。
